Safety And Security Factors To Consider for Particular Groups



Think about the safety factors to consider for details groups when going through cold laser therapy to guarantee optimum treatment results.

Expecting individuals should stay clear of cold laser therapy directly on the abdomen or lower back, specifically during the initial trimester, to prevent any potential harm to the developing fetus.

Individuals with a background of skin cancer or skin problem that make them more sensitive to light need to speak with a doctor prior to undertaking cold laser treatment, as it may aggravate their condition.

Individuals with a pacemaker or various other dental implanted digital gadgets need to educate their doctor before treatment, as the laser's electromagnetic radiation might potentially disrupt these gadgets.

Those with epilepsy ought to also exercise caution, as the blinking light from the laser may activate seizures in some people.

Furthermore, individuals taking photosensitizing drugs ought to understand that cold laser therapy could boost their sensitivity to light, possibly bring about negative reactions.
